Bill Gates Says Elon Musk Is Harming Poor Children by Cutting Aid

Bill Gates has made a serious claim. He says Elon Musk’s actions have led to the deaths of children in the poorest parts of the world. According to Gates, Musk played a role in cutting U.S. foreign aid. These cuts, Gates says, are harming kids who rely on health help.

Elon Musk led the Department of Government Efficiency (DOGE) during the Trump administration. DOGE helped reduce many spending programs. One of the targets was foreign aid. Gates believes this was a big mistake.

A Harsh Statement from Gates

In an interview with Financial Times, Gates did not hold back. “The image of the world’s richest man killing the world’s poorest children is not a pretty one,” he said. His words were strong. He meant to show how serious the issue is.

Gates has spent decades working to help children in poor nations. He says cuts to health aid can undo years of progress. He pointed to diseases like measles, HIV, and polio. These can be stopped with aid. But without help, they come back fast.

Why Foreign Aid Matters

Foreign aid pays for many things. This includes clean water, vaccines, and health workers. These tools save lives. Without them, kids die from sicknesses that we already know how to treat.

Gates said aid is not just money. It is a way to stop suffering. He believes Musk’s support of the aid cuts is wrong. He said that saving money should not come at such a high cost.

Musk’s Role in the Cuts

While Musk is best known for leading Tesla and SpaceX, he was also tapped to run DOGE. This group was made to cut waste in the U.S. government. Musk wanted to shrink the budget and remove programs he saw as not useful.

Gates says this view is dangerous when it comes to health aid. “Elon may have meant well,” he said, “but cutting aid to the world’s neediest children is a dangerous game.”

Gates Still Giving Back

Bill Gates is one of the richest people in the world. He has pledged to give away most of his wealth. He plans to donate $200 billion by 2045. Much of this money will go to global health and education. He hopes others in his position will do the same.

“We can’t take it with us,” Gates said. “But we can make sure no child dies from something we know how to stop.”
